Which Pop-Out Socket Mechanism Is Better: Mechanical or Electrical?
페이지 정보

본문
For anyone deciding on a pop-out socket solution you’re faced with two primary options: mechanical and electrical. Each is designed to achieve the same goal—enabling effortless extension and automatic retraction. Yet they differ significantly in operation, in reliability, and in their long-term performance.
Mechanical versions operate using physical spring-loaded mechanisms—components that are physically engaged when you push the socket in or pull it out. Because there are no wires or power sources involved, they remain functional regardless of grid status. But replacement parts are usually inexpensive and widely available. Installers favor these for areas with minimal activity, or where reliability outweighs automation.
Powered versions employ an electric motor or electromagnetic actuator to extend and retract the outlet. They often come with a button or touch sensor that activates the mechanism. Since they depend on a continuous power supply, they provide a refined, seamless operation. Advanced versions add illumination, cushioned return, or programmable timing. During a blackout, these systems become inoperable. And the internal electronics can be more prone to failure over time. Fixing them often requires specialized tools and expertise, often making full replacement the only viable option.
Mechanical units integrate effortlessly into standard junction boxes, and need no additional electrical connections. Electrical versions need a nearby power source, and should be installed by a licensed electrician for code adherence. Dust and humidity pose higher risks to their circuitry.

How long they last matters significantly. Mechanical mechanisms have been around for decades and have proven their resilience in high use environments. Electrical mechanisms are newer and still evolving, with some models holding up well, but others degrading sooner than advertised.
Your decision should reflect your core needs. If durability, simplicity, and affordability matter most, you’ll benefit more from a spring-loaded design. When sleek, tech-forward design is your priority, powered sockets may align with your vision. Across typical indoor installations, the spring-based system offers the best balance of function and longevity.
